Tilus: A Tile-Level GPGPU Programming Language for Low-Precision Computation
A tile-level GPU language with an algebraic layout system generates kernels for arbitrary 1-8 bit quantized types, outperforming Triton, Ladder, QuantLLM, and Marlin on supported workloads.
